<b>7 a11y-проверок, которые ловят половину проблем ещё до релиза</b>
Не нужен большой аудит, чтобы убрать самые частые барьеры. Достаточно пройтись по базовым вещам: клавиатура, контраст, фокус, подписи, ошибки, размер клика, порядок заголовков.
— Проверь, можно ли пройти весь сценарий без мыши: меню, формы, модалки, выпадашки. Если где-то застряли — паттерн сломан.
— У каждого интерактивного элемента должен быть видимый фокус. Без этого клавиатурная навигация превращается в угадайку.
— Текст и иконки должны читаться на фоне. Если смысл держится только на цвете, часть пользователей его просто не увидит.
— У полей формы нужны явные label и понятные ошибки рядом с полем, а не где-то сверху страницы.
— Кликабельная зона должна быть достаточной: мелкие ссылки и иконки промахиваются даже на десктопе, не говоря о таче.
— Заголовки и структура страницы должны идти по порядку, без прыжков с h1 на h4 ради визуального размера.
— Не прячьте важные действия в hover-состояниях: на таче и с клавиатуры их может не быть вообще.
Что важно: доступность — это не отдельный слой «для галочки», а качество интерфейса. Там, где удобно с клавиатуры и понятно по тексту, обычно удобнее всем.
Что делать на практике: держите этот список как pre-check перед редизайном и релизом. Он дешёвый, быстрый и ловит ошибки, которые потом дороже всего чинить.
—
Для любителей тренды — @TrendNoisePro
UX Pattern Lab
@ux_pattern_lab
<b>7 a11y-проверок, которые ловят половину проблем ещё до релиза</b>
Этот пост опубликован в Telegram-канале UX Pattern Lab. Подписаться можно по ссылке: @ux_pattern_lab.